口服草药预防和治疗放射性食管炎:系统评价与荟萃分析

Prevention and Treatment of Radiation-Induced Esophagitis With Oral Herbal Medicine: A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is.

Abstract

BACKGROUND

Radiation therapy is commonly used for the curative or palliative treatment of lung, esophageal, breast, or mediastinal tumors, with radiation-induced esophagitis (RIE) being a prevalent adverse event. Despite its high incidence, no cure has been identified for RIE, and validated treatment methods remain elusive. This systematic review explores global clinical research on herbal medicines for RIE treatment, assessing their efficacy in prevention and treatment.

METHODS

A comprehensive literature search across 5 databases targeted randomized controlled clinical trials (RCTs). RCTs published before June 2024 were eligible if they investigated herbal medicine use for RIE prevention or treatment. Using Cochrane methodology and RevMan 5.4 software, a meta-analysis was conducted, and the certainty of evidence was evaluated with the GRADE system.

RESULTS

Following the literature selection process, 81 RCTs with 7283 patients were included in the analysis. All studies administered herbal medicine to the treatment group and usual care with conventional medicine to the control group. Meta-analysis revealed that, in terms of overall incidence rate, herbal medicine demonstrated a significantly greater preventive effect compared to usual care (relative risk [RR]: 0.71; 95% CI: 0.65-0.78). Similarly, herbal medicine showed superior efficacy in improving RIE treatment outcomes compared to usual care (RR: 1.29; 95% CI: 1.21-1.38). Herbal medicine exhibited a comparable safety profile with fewer gastrointestinal adverse events and no significant liver toxicity.

CONCLUSIONS

Herbal medicine demonstrated significant benefits in reducing RIE incidence, delaying onset, alleviating symptoms, and shortening duration in patients undergoing radiation therapy for thoracic malignancies. However, due to limited certainty of the evidence, well-designed, large-scale RCTs are essential to establish the clinical effectiveness of herbal medicine for prevention and treatment, ensuring high-quality evidence for incidence rate and treatment effective rates.

摘要

背景

放射治疗常用于肺癌、食管癌、乳腺癌或纵隔肿瘤的根治性或姑息性治疗,放射性食管炎(RIE)是一种常见的不良事件。尽管其发病率很高,但尚未找到治愈RIE的方法,且有效的治疗方法仍然难以捉摸。本系统评价探讨了全球关于草药治疗RIE的临床研究,评估其在预防和治疗方面的疗效。

方法

对5个数据库进行全面的文献检索,以寻找随机对照临床试验(RCT)。2024年6月之前发表的RCT,如果研究了草药用于预防或治疗RIE,则符合纳入标准。采用Cochrane方法和RevMan 5.4软件进行荟萃分析,并使用GRADE系统评估证据的确定性。

结果

经过文献筛选过程,分析纳入了81项RCT,共7283例患者。所有研究均对治疗组给予草药治疗,对对照组给予常规药物的常规护理。荟萃分析显示,就总体发生率而言,与常规护理相比,草药显示出显著更强的预防效果(相对危险度[RR]:0.71;95%置信区间[CI]:0.65-0.78)。同样,与常规护理相比,草药在改善RIE治疗结局方面显示出更好的疗效(RR:1.29;95%CI:1.21-1.38)。草药的安全性相当,胃肠道不良事件较少,且无明显肝毒性。

结论

草药在降低接受胸部恶性肿瘤放射治疗患者的RIE发生率、延迟发病、缓解症状和缩短病程方面显示出显著益处。然而,由于证据的确定性有限,设计良好的大规模RCT对于确立草药预防和治疗的临床有效性至关重要,以确保获得关于发生率和治疗有效率的高质量证据。
